sink in Greek

sink in Greek is νεροχύτης, νιπτήρας, ψύκτρα — sink means to go down below the surface of water or another liquid, or to cause something to do so.

sink in Greek

νεροχύτης
noun
Pronounced: nerochytis
A basin used for holding water for washing.
νιπτήρας
noun
Pronounced: niptiras
A basin used for holding water for washing.
ψύκτρα
noun
Pronounced: psyktra
A heat sink.
βυθίζομαι
verb
Pronounced: vythizomai
(ergative) To descend or submerge (or to cause to do so) into a liquid or similar substance.
βουλιάζω
verb
Pronounced: vouliazo
(ergative) To descend or submerge (or to cause to do so) into a liquid or similar substance.
βυθίζω
verb
Pronounced: vythizo
(ergative) To descend or submerge (or to cause to do so) into a liquid or similar substance.
βυθίζω
verb
Pronounced: vythizo
(transitive) To push (something) into something.
βυθίζω
verb
Pronounced: vythizo
(transitive, figurative) To cause to decline; to depress or degrade.
ποντίζω
verb
Pronounced: podizo
(transitive, figurative) To cause to decline; to depress or degrade.

What does "sink" mean?

  1. verb To go down below the surface of water or another liquid, or to cause something to do so.
    "The old ship sank slowly beneath the waves."
  2. verb To decline gradually in strength, mood, or condition.
    "Her spirits sank as the bad news arrived."
  3. noun A fixed basin with a water supply and drain, used for washing.
    "He left the dirty dishes in the kitchen sink."
  4. noun A place or system that absorbs a resource, such as heat or carbon.
    "Forests act as a major carbon sink."
